Apple Complains For Its Porn Domain Names


If you want to annoy some company, it is very easy. All you have to do is put some porn up on domain names, including its brand names. But actually, most of the reputable, or even disreputable, but relevant companies try to avoid such facts by registering all the related-to-product domain names in advance.

However, that’s not always funny.  Apple filed a complaint with World Intellectual Property Forum over seven domain names. These site domains include the term “iPhone.” E.g.:

iphonecamforce.com
iphonecam4s.com
iphoneporn4s.com
iphonesex4s.com
iphonexxxforce.com
iphone4s.com
porn4iphones.com

The product was registered in August 2008, but why Apple did not proactively get that domain name before the official introduction, still stays inexplicable.

iOS 5 Battery Problems


Not long since iPhone4S has been released, and some users already complain about the battery performance, asking for some assistance by installing a monitoring program. Fortunately the problem concerned only some users, not for all. The trouble is not affecting just the iPhone 4S, but any other IOS5 devices as well.

According to the specs , the iPhone 4S is supposed to get 200 hours of standby mode but now it actually gets 8 hours only.

Apple has confirmed that battery performance actually have  a few problems after upgrading to IOS5.
Statement released by Apple on Wednesday says: “We have found a few bugs that are affecting battery life and we will release a software update to address those in a few weeks.”

Apple has not offered any advice on what customers should do until the software update is released. The fact is that having too many GPS-based location services turned on may cause the phone to lose battery life fast. Another possible culprit is the new Notification system in IOS5. Forums contain various potential fixes, there may be hope, that my help.

Here are some examples:

The calendar bug - disable the calendar app within the Notifications center;
The Time Zone bug - go into Settings > Location Services > System Services > Setting Time Zone, and toggle off the location services;
Location services - Head into Settings > Location Services and browse through the various apps. The option to turn it off which is there for no reason.
SIRI – it uses up a lot of processing power

Then of course: you should turn off Wi-Fi and Bluetooth, turn down screen brightness, etc.

The truth is that it’s not magical solution to this problem; you should wait until software update is released.

Is not it necessary to have iPhone 4S for using SIRI?


An iPhone hacker Steven Troughton-Smith has Tweeted that he had successfully ported SIRI to the iPhone 4G and iPod touch 4G. Steven Troughton-Smith is an indie developer living in Ireland. 
He has also shared a link below, in which it is clear how SIRI works on iPhone 4G.


The hack says: “Basically, I already had everything I needed to make it work. I had spent a lot of time mapping out in my head exactly how Siri works on the iPhone. All I needed was access to a jailbroken iPhone 4S to put my hunch to the test. It literally took no longer than 10 minutes to put all the pieces in place and perform our first test on my iPhone 4, and it was an instant success.”

SIRI on iPhone 4 can recognize spoken commands in both the standard SIRI view and the keyboard Dictation view. It also has the ability to speak back to the user.

Perhaps, the most important story is that there is no technical reason for Apple not to allow Siri to run on the iPhone 4 as well.  Why Apple is making Siri an iPhone 4S exclusive is still inexplicable. It still is not authenticating commands to its servers from iPhone 4 hardware.
